Last update: Mar 27, 2026 Reading time: 4 Minutes
Creating an effective ecommerce checkout experience is vital for businesses aiming to boost conversion rates and enhance customer satisfaction. The checkout process is often the final hurdle between cart abandonment and completed transactions. Implementing ecommerce checkout UI best practices can significantly improve user experience, reduce cart abandonment rates, and increase overall sales. Below are key practices to consider when designing an efficient ecommerce checkout interface.
A streamlined checkout process can lead to higher conversion rates. Aim for as few steps as possible, ideally not exceeding three. This helps reduce friction and keeps customers focused on completing their purchase. Consider implementing:
Utilize a progress bar to inform users how far along they are in the checkout process. This visibility encourages users to continue, as they can see that they are close to completing their purchase.
Limit the number of required fields to those absolutely necessary. Use smart defaults and auto-fill options to ease data entry. The less time customers spend filling out forms, the more likely they are to complete their purchase.
Given the rise in mobile shopping, ensure that checkout forms are responsive and mobile-optimized. Use larger touch targets and single-column layouts to make interaction easier on smaller screens. Familiar gesture-based UX patterns can significantly speed up mobile checkout, making the process intuitive for users.
Offering a variety of payment methods caters to different customer preferences. In addition to traditional credit and debit cards, consider integrating options such as:
This flexibility can enhance user trust and make checkouts quicker for customers.
Showcasing security certifications enhances trust and reduces anxiety during the payment process. Display well-recognized security icons near payment fields to reassure customers that their information is safe.
Avoid unexpected costs by displaying a transparent pricing structure. Shipping fees, taxes, and any additional charges should be clearly stated before users reach the payment page. This reduces the likelihood of cart abandonment due to price shock.
Make return policies and privacy information easily accessible during checkout. Providing users with clear information on these topics can help alleviate concerns, encouraging them to complete their purchase.
Prominently displaying user reviews and ratings can bolster confidence in the product and the shopping experience. Utilize social proof effectively, ensuring that users feel assured about the quality of their purchase.
Integrating a customer loyalty program during checkout can incentivize purchases and foster long-term relationships. Highlight the rewards customers will earn by completing their current transaction, encouraging them to return.
Implementing chatbots can improve user experience by addressing customer concerns in real time. Use chatbots for lead generation and to assist users throughout the checkout process, providing immediate answers to common queries or issues they may face.
Conduct regular usability audits for mobile ecommerce to identify areas for improvement in the checkout UI. Keeping the checkout experience fresh and user-friendly can drastically lower abandonment rates.
Leveraging composable ecommerce tech stacks allows for flexibility and innovation in your checkout experience. By integrating various services tailored to your brand’s needs, you can create a customized checkout that meets the demands of users. For more information on this topic, explore our article about ecommerce tech stacks.
A successful checkout process includes simplicity, minimal steps, payment flexibility, and transparency in pricing.
You can reduce cart abandonment by streamlining your checkout process, offering multiple payment options, and ensuring a mobile-friendly experience.
With the increasing number of mobile shoppers, a mobile-optimized checkout ensures ease of use, leading to higher conversion rates.
Utilize SSL certificates, display security badges, and ensure compliance with data protection regulations to maintain security and build user trust.